I'd check back a few days after the next rain, although it sounds like a humid spot so with some morning dew there could be more in a week, a good tip if you can't help checking sooner rather than later try to check from a distance so you don't potentially trample all the new pins (baby mushrooms) that are forming

Peak time for you is just around the corner mid September early October, peak for the South is usually October from what i've read round here and from what i've seen

It is insanity but they are illegal to pick whatever time of day you pick them, some may go out in the mornings to avoid being spotted or to simply get there first
